Dear ChimeraX team, Making movies in ChimeraX is my favorite way of communicating my research, but unfortunately many journals have strict file size limits for supplementary movie files (30 MB in my case). I am wondering if there are suggestions for settings that give relatively small files with good visual appearance, i.e a specific format that works better then others. I am currently encoding in .mp4. Is it preferable to set qscale rather than quality/bitrate? I assume both bitrate and the windowsize scale linear with data size? Or are there recommendations for external software that efficiently compresses high-quality ChimeraX movies? Many thanks, Matthias
